The cryptocurrency market has seen its fair share of ups and downs over the years. One of the most significant events in the market's history was the recent drop in Bitcoin's price, which has reached its lowest level in five years. This article will explore the implications of this development for the Bitcoin market and the broader cryptocurrency ecosystem.
Bitcoin, the world's first and most prominent cryptocurrency, has been on a rollercoaster ride since its inception in 2009. The cryptocurrency has experienced periods of rapid growth, followed by sharp declines, and has captured the imagination of investors and enthusiasts worldwide. The latest drop in Bitcoin's price has raised questions about the future of the cryptocurrency market and the role of Bitcoin as a digital gold.
The Bitcoin price has been on a steady decline since its all-time high of nearly $69,000 in November 2021. This downward trend has continued, and Bitcoin has now reached its lowest price in five years, hovering around $17,000. This drop has been attributed to a variety of factors, including regulatory concerns, increased competition from alternative cryptocurrencies, and a broader economic downturn.
One of the primary reasons for the decline in Bitcoin's price is the increasing regulatory scrutiny from governments around the world. Governments have expressed concerns about the use of cryptocurrencies for money laundering, financing terrorism, and other illegal activities. As a result, several countries have implemented stricter regulations on the use of cryptocurrencies, which has led to a decrease in investor confidence.
Another factor contributing to the decline in Bitcoin's price is the rise of alternative cryptocurrencies, such as Ethereum, Binance Coin, and Cardano. These cryptocurrencies have gained popularity due to their unique features and use cases, which have attracted a significant number of investors. The increasing competition has led to a shift in investor sentiment, with many investors opting for alternative cryptocurrencies over Bitcoin.
Moreover, the broader economic downturn has also played a role in the decline of Bitcoin's price. The global economy has been under pressure due to the COVID-19 pandemic, which has led to a decrease in consumer spending and a rise in unemployment rates. This has had a negative impact on the cryptocurrency market, as investors have become more risk-averse and have shifted their focus to more stable assets.
Despite the recent drop in Bitcoin's price, many experts remain optimistic about the future of the cryptocurrency market. They argue that Bitcoin's unique properties, such as its decentralized nature and limited supply, make it a valuable asset for investors seeking to diversify their portfolios. Moreover, the increasing adoption of cryptocurrencies by businesses and governments around the world could lead to a surge in demand for Bitcoin and other cryptocurrencies.
In conclusion, the recent drop in Bitcoin's price to its lowest level in five years has raised concerns about the future of the cryptocurrency market. However, many experts remain optimistic about the long-term potential of Bitcoin and other cryptocurrencies. As the market continues to evolve, it will be crucial for investors to stay informed and make informed decisions based on their risk tolerance and investment goals. Whether Bitcoin will recover from its current low point remains to be seen, but one thing is certain: the cryptocurrency market is here to stay, and it will continue to shape the future of finance.
